Just like in the first episode, this second part dives into a step that many professionals (myself included, sometimes) tend to skip, overlook, or take for granted.

Yeah, it's the kind of oversight that often comes back to haunt you later on.

This crucial step is all about grounding your journey efforts in solid evidence, blending the what with the why. It’s what separates informed action from guesswork.

Getting this right brings clarity on what truly deserves your attention and what noise you can safely ignore.

Without it, you’re essentially sailing in the dark, hoping for the best.

And let's be honest, hope isn't the most reliable strategy when stakeholders are looking for tangible results.

So, join Tingting Lin and me to learn how to prevent your journey management efforts from failing to make the impact they deserve.
